我下载了这个软件包:http://registry.autopergamene.eu/package/dineshrabara-barcode,我不明白它是如何工作的。
我想生成一个QRCode。 但是没有文件可以解释我们如何创建基本的qrcode。
有人试过这个包,可以解释一下如何继续吗?
谢谢!
答案 0 :(得分:1)
根据Github Readme,您必须:
1)使用composer
安装它2)添加到您的服务提供商
3)发布配置
4)并以这种方式使用它:
echo '<img src="' . DNS2D::getBarcodePNG("4445645656", "QRCODE",3,33) . '" alt="barcode" />';
echo DNS2D::getBarcodeHTML("4445645656", "QRCODE");
答案 1 :(得分:0)
要生成QR码,您需要将代码类型作为第二个参数传递。 QR码是二维码,因此请使用DNS2D门面。
<强>实施例强>
echo DNS2D::getBarcodeHTML("Text to embed in qr code", "QRCODE");
echo '<img src="data:image/png,' . DNS2D::getBarcodePNG("Text to embed in qr code", "QRCODE") . '" alt="qrcode" />';
echo DNS2D::getBarcodeSVG("Text to embed in qr code", "QRCODE");